WAVERLY, Iowa (Sept. 28, 2024) - The Buena Vista University men's golf returned to the course on Saturday morning to begin the two-day Wartburg College Fall Invite at Prairie Links Golf Course. The Beavers turned in an opening round 311 and sit third among the five teams.
Matthew Turpen fired a 2-over rounds 74 to begin play and sits in a tie for fifth overall. Not far back in a tie for 12th is
Gabe Kramer after a 77 while
Mason Laven and
Kaleb Sander are in a tie for 16th after turning in a pair of 80's.
Payton Greenwood rounded out the line-up with an 84 and is tied for 26th.
Justin Hanks and
Ethan Peterson also turned in rounds of 80, respectively, and each are golfing as individuals. The final individual for the Beavers is
Isaiah Segovia who finished with an 86.
BVU sits nine strokes back of Hawkeye Community College for second and trail the host Knights by 16 shots. The final 18 holes are schedule for Sunday.
